I paint my world, as most artists do. Watercolor presents a particular challenge for me because I enjoy detail. So from the start I began trying to control this water medium. I try to bring a balance and create a harmony between the spontaneous and the controlled. I particularly enjoy the wet-on-wet washes I use to create the skies in my many landscapes and just let the paint do the work. The rest is done with small brushes (probably too small) to create the trees and houses and so on. When things are going righ t— it's just plain fun.
